About

Dr. Rachel Owsiak is an ophthalmologist practicing in Springfield, MO. Dr. Owsiak specializes in eye and vision care. As an ophthalmologist, Dr. Owsiak can practice medicine as well as surgery. Opthalmologists can perform surgeries because they have their medical degrees along with at least eight years of additional training. Dr. Owsiak can diagnose and treat diseases, perform eye operations and prescribe eye glasses and contacts. Ophthalmologists can also specialize even further in a specific area of eye care.
